Here are some innovative technologies that are shaping the future of waste sorting and recycling in the dumpster services industry:

  1. Automated Sorting Systems

AI-Powered Optical Sorting: Advanced optical sorting systems equipped with artificial intelligence (AI) algorithms can identify and sort various materials, including plastics, metals, and paper, with high precision. These systems enable automated separation of recyclable materials from mixed waste streams, increasing efficiency in material recovery.

  1. Robotics and Automation

Robotic Waste Sorting: Robots equipped with advanced sensors and machine learning capabilities can efficiently sort and segregate different types of waste based on predefined criteria. These robots enhance the speed and accuracy of waste separation, particularly in facilities handling large volumes of mixed waste.

  1. Sensor-Based Waste Monitoring

Smart Waste Bins: Sensor-based waste monitoring systems installed in dumpsters and waste bins can track fill-level, detect the types of materials deposited, and optimize waste collection routes. This technology enables dumpster rental services to streamline waste collection processes and minimize unnecessary pickups, reducing fuel consumption and operational costs.

  1. Near-Infrared (NIR) Spectroscopy

NIR Spectroscopy for Material Identification: Near-infrared (NIR) spectroscopy technology allows for real-time identification and characterization of materials in waste streams. It enables precise sorting of plastics, textiles, and other materials based on their chemical composition, enhancing recycling efficiency and promoting high-quality material recovery.

  1. Waste-to-Energy Conversion

Advanced Waste-to-Energy Technologies: Innovative waste-to-energy technologies, such as advanced thermal conversion processes and anaerobic digestion, provide opportunities to convert organic waste into renewable energy sources. This approach aligns with the goal of sustainable waste management while generating clean energy from waste materials.

  1. 6. Blockchain-enabled Waste Tracking

Blockchain for Transparent Waste Management: Blockchain technology can be utilized to create a transparent and secure system for tracking waste from its generation to its final destination. This ensures the traceability of recycled materials and promotes accountability within the waste management supply chain.
